Is Emerson on the Ban the Box list?

The Ban the Box movement is designed to eliminate questions about a candidate’s criminal history from job applications. This means that if you have a criminal record you won’t have to mention it when you apply for jobs.

There are also companies out there that promise not to discriminate based on an applicant’s work history. These companies sign what is called the Fair Chance Business Pledge.

Unfortunately, Emerson is not involved in either movement. This is not necessarily bad news: Many companies that don’t participate in either initiative are completely willing to hire former felons.

Does Emerson do background checks?

Based on what we were able to find, it appears that Emerson will do background checks. It’s all part of what you have to do to get a job at Emerson with a felony.However, the state you live in can have a major impact on what the company learns. 

For example, if you live in any of the states that follow, Emerson will not learn anything at all about crimes that happened more than seven years ago:

  • California
  • Colorado*
  • Kansas*
  • Maryland*
  • Massachusetts
  • Montana
  • Nevada
  • New Hampshire*
  • New York*
  • Texas*
  • Washington*

(*Pay bracket may impact the results of the background check)

There are also some states that do not look at the crimes you were found not guilty of. If you live in any of these states, the company will only learn about your convictions:

  • Alaska
  • California
  • Hawaii
  • Indiana (limited check)
  • Kentucky
  • Massachusetts
  • Michigan
  • New York

If you live in any of these locations, Emerson will see your entire record:

  • Alabama
  • Arizona
  • Arkansas
  • Connecticut
  • DC
  • Delaware
  • Florida
  • Idaho
  • Indiana (extensive check)
  • Iowa
  • Louisiana
  • Maine
  • Mississippi
  • Missouri
  • Nebraska
  • New Jersey
  • North Carolina
  • North Dakota
  • Ohio
  • Oregon
  • Rhode Island
  • South Carolina
  • Tennessee
  • Utah
  • Vermont
  • Virginia
  • West Virginia
  • Wisconsin
  • Wyoming
